Senior DevOps Job Trends in England

Senior Development Operations
UK > England

The median Senior Development Operations salary in England is £80,000 per year, according to job vacancies posted during the 6 months leading to 10 April 2026.

The table below compares current salary benchmarking and summary statistics with the previous two years.

6 months to
10 Apr 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 524 486 582
Rank change year-on-year -38 +96 -152
Permanent jobs requiring a Senior DevOps 159 129 236
As % of all permanent jobs in England 0.21% 0.35% 0.29%
As % of the Job Titles category 0.23% 0.39% 0.31%
Number of salaries quoted 138 92 200
10th Percentile £61,250 £60,686 £60,788
25th Percentile £65,000 £69,375 £68,718
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£80,000 £87,500 £80,000
Median % change year-on-year -8.57% +9.38% -5.88%
75th Percentile £90,000 £115,000 £97,500
90th Percentile £100,000 £127,500 £112,072
UK median annual salary £80,000 £85,000 £80,000
% change year-on-year -5.88% +6.25% -5.88%

Senior DevOps Skill Set
Top 30 Co-Occurring Skills & Capabilities in England

For the 6 months to 10 April 2026, Senior DevOps job roles required the following skills and capabilities in order of popularity. The figures indicate the absolute number of co-occurrences and as a proportion of all permanent job ads across the England region featuring Senior DevOps in the job title.

1 159 (100.00%) DevOps
2 56 (35.22%) Infrastructure as Code
2 56 (35.22%) Terraform
3 51 (32.08%) CI/CD
4 47 (29.56%) Azure
5 46 (28.93%) AWS
6 43 (27.04%) Kubernetes
7 41 (25.79%) Linux
8 30 (18.87%) Docker
9 29 (18.24%) Python
10 28 (17.61%) Bash
11 25 (15.72%) Containerisation
12 24 (15.09%) Ansible
13 23 (14.47%) Windows
14 21 (13.21%) Azure DevOps
15 19 (11.95%) Grafana
16 18 (11.32%) Amazon EKS
17 17 (10.69%) Microservices
17 17 (10.69%) Prometheus
18 16 (10.06%) GitHub
18 16 (10.06%) Go
18 16 (10.06%) Observability
19 15 (9.43%) Configuration Management
19 15 (9.43%) PowerShell
20 14 (8.81%) Amazon CloudWatch
20 14 (8.81%) Firewall
21 13 (8.18%) Continuous Integration
21 13 (8.18%) DevSecOps
21 13 (8.18%) Jenkins
21 13 (8.18%) Platform Engineering
